ALPA Award Categories

Outstanding Book Awards

This award recognizes the most impactful and insightful books on law, society, and politics in Afghanistan.
Eligibility Criteria:

  • Books must be written in (one of these languages) Persian, Pashto, or English.

  • The subject matter, it must focus on law, society, or politics in Afghanistan.

  • English-language books must have been published between 2024 and 2025.

  • Books in Persian and Pashto must have been published between August 1., 2025 and July 1., 2026.

  • Co-authored books are eligible; however, translations, and unpublished manuscripts will not be considered.

  • Self-nominations are also welcome.

Outstanding Article Awards

This award recognizes the most compelling and original scholarly articles that provide original and critical insights into Afghanistan’s legal and political landscape.
Eligibility Criteria:

  • Book chapters are also accepted.

  • Articles/book chapters must be written in (one of these languages) Persian, Pashto, or English.

  • Articles/book chapters must have been published between August 1., 2025 and July 1., 2026.

  • Submissions must be scholarly articles exceeding 7,000 words.

  • Co-authored submissions are accepted; however, translations are not eligible.

  • Self-nominations are welcome.

Jonathon A. Eddy Awards

Professor Eddy is the former Program Director of the U.S. State Department’s Legal Education Support Program–Afghanistan (LESPA) and Professor Emeritus of Law at the University of Washington. He has dedicated much of his career to advancing legal education and reform in Afghanistan and has supported ALPA’s initiatives since its founding.

In recognition of his contributions to Afghanistan's legal and political science education, ALPA has established an award in his name to honor those faculty members contributing to the advancement of Afghan higher education and scholarship.


Eligibility Criteria:

  • The nominee must have taught courses at the ALPA Online Academy.

  • Courses must have been offered during the 2025-2026 academic years.

  • All ALPA faculty are nominated for this award.
